Volleyball Sate Finals – Christian Academy of Indiana

Christian Academy of Indiana volleyball advanced to state finals for the third straight year. Coach Pauly says, “As a coach, I can’t be more proud of this team for an outstanding season (31- 7).” The Warriors of Christian Academy fell short to Fort Wayne Blackhawk Christian Braves 3-1. “Despite the loss this will not define our outstanding season of volleyball,” says Pauly. Over the past five years, the Warriors have earned 5 sectional championships, 4 regional championships, 3 semi-state championships, 2 state runner-up finishes and 1 state championship. That is an outstanding accomplishment for a small 1A school!

Sierra Rayzor Signs to Play Volleyball at Samford University

Christian Academy School System | Christian Academy of Indiana | Sierra Razor | Volleyball Signing | Samford UniverstityNew Albany, IN, November 9, 2016– After a competitive high school career at Christian Academy of Indiana, Sierra Rayzor has signed to play volleyball at Samford University in Birmingham, Alabama. While at Christian Academy of Indiana, Sierra has help lead the team to four sectional championships, four regional championships, three semi-state championships, two state runner-up titles and one state championship. Her heart for volleyball is evident, and even more so is her heart for her teammates and giving God the glory for all she has accomplished.

Coach Pauly says of Sierra, “I’m very proud and blessed to have had Sierra as a part of the building of CAI Volleyball. When Sierra was 12, I remember telling her that with her God-given ability, she could be a college athlete. Today that becomes a reality.”

Boys Cross Country WIN Sectional!

The boys were the sectional champs! They finished 1st with a team score of 38. New Albany High School finished 2nd with a team score of 76. The race finished with Caleb Futter and Skylar Stidam finishing side by side, stride by stride. They cruised to the finish together, knowing that the overall goal is the state championship. Caleb's time was 16:30.36 and Skylar's time was 16:30.43. Bryce finished 3rd for the Warriors and finished 4th overall. He ran a great race and finished in a time of 16:47. CAI Names New Cheerleading Coach

Christian Academy of Indiana is pleased to announce the hiring of Tristin Gregory as the new high school cheerleading coach. Coach Gregory has spent many years cheering throughout middle school and high school and currently works at CAI in the junior academy (preschool) and after care departments. She is excited to join the athletics department and help develop the cheer program from the youngest Warriors through the high school girls. Prior to being at CAI, Coach Gregory called western Texas her home. Coach Gregory also knows the importance of the CAI mission and looks forward to implementing the truths of God’s Word into the cheer program. Over the years she and her husband have spent a great deal of time pouring into the lives of youth of all ages through youth ministry. In being given this opportunity, Coach Gregory says, "I am looking forward to growing a cheer team that is full of excitement and one that pours out encouragement and the love of Jesus in all that we do! Go Warriors!"

Boys Tennis and Soccer with the Win!

Tuesday night the Warriors took on the Cougars at CAI in a thrilling 4-2 match that featured not just an aggressive approach but also a number of successes for the Warriors. The second half featured all four goals by the Warriors. Declan Hamm contributed two of the goals, while Max Samourian and Danny Lee both contributed a goal themselves. Kevin Ballew played a strong game in the net for the Warriors, coming up with a number of aggressive saves late in the game when the score was going back and forth.

Over on the tennis courts, a long match ensued for CAI against South Central. Bradley Gay jumped out early and quickly swept his opponent 6-3, 6-0. Daniel Boesing and Josh Hahn both locked in to a long match with their opponents, lasting over 2 ½ hours! Both ended victorious after three sets each (Daniel 4-6,6-4, 7-5 and Josh 6-2, 5-7, 6-4), giving CAI the 3-2 victory.
